We had a bad storm with high winds last week and it looks like it's caused the rear window in the convertible top to start separating from the rest of the top. Is there something I can do personally to fix that? How was it attached originally? I don't want the window to fly out while I'm driving down the road.

if the glass is coming loose from the top,youre screwed,there is no way to repair it.its elctronically welded,whatever that means.i had a top that had the same problem,sorry not repairable.needs new top.when you buy a top,do not buy a/m,yes less money but lacks some quality.i made the mistake of buying a electron top never again.i'll spend more money and go chrysler.the glass is actually heat welded,i tried a couple of things to repair it which didn't work.talked to my glass shop,the best in az,if not the country and he said same thing.no fix.good luck.turn it in to your ins. as storm damage.top and labor installed about 1800.00.

My back window came unglued all the way around the outside in one day.The top became real baggie and caught my eye.I used some stuff call Amazing Goop automotive contact adhesive and sealant.I put it in a 10ml syringe and ran a small bead all the way around.works real fast and I did`t scrape off the old stuff.No leaks no problems.
